body {
	background-color: #FFFFFF;
	scrollbar-arrow-color:#8F8F8F;
	scrollbar-base-color:#FFFCF3;
	scrollbar-shadow-color:#B8B8B8;
	scrollbar-face-color:#FFFCF3;
	scrollbar-highlight-color:#F7F7F7;
	scrollbar-darkshadow-color:#FFFCF3;
	scrollbar-3dlight-color:#B8B8B8;
}

.titolo {
	FONT-WEIGHT: bold;
	FONT-SIZE: 10pt;
	COLOR: #CF6725;
	FONT-FAMILY: Tahoma, Helvetica, sans-serif;
}

.testoPrinc {
	margin-right: 10px;
	FONT-WEIGHT: normal;
	FONT-SIZE: 8pt;
	COLOR: #000000;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}

.testo {
	FONT-WEIGHT: normal;
	FONT-SIZE: 8pt;
	COLOR: #000000;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}

.testoPrinc A { color: #C62229; }
.testoPrinc A:hover {color: #CF6725}

.testoMenu {
	margin-right: 10px;
	FONT-WEIGHT: normal;
	FONT-SIZE: 8pt;
	COLOR: #000000;
	F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
}

.testoMenu A { color: #C62229; text-decoration: none }
.testoMenu A:hover {color: #CF6725; text-decoration: underline}

select { border: 1px solid #50577D; FONT-WEIGHT: normal; FONT-SIZE: 10px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ffffff; }
input { border: 1px solid #50577D;  FONT-WEIGHT: normal; FONT-SIZE: 10px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ffffff; }
textarea { border: 1px solid #50577D; FONT-WEIGHT: normal; FONT-SIZE: 10px; COLOR: #000000; F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if; BACKGROUND-COLOR: #ffffff;  }

.checkbox input { border: 1px solid #FFFFFF; background-color: White; }
.checkboxRosso input { border: 1px solid #FFE6E6; background-color: FFE6E6;  }
.checkboxGiallo input { border: 1px solid #FFFCF2; background-color: FFFCF2;  }